Editor:

I have been in the construction business moving dirt and have had a hand in constructing just about everything imaginable with dirt.

I don't know everything, so please correct me if I'm wrong, but I’ve got a question for all the people that oppose a bridge: Do you have any idea of the quantity of material from the excavation and the environmental tests for hydrocarbons? These will need to be addressed.

Where do we put all the material if free of any contaminants and what if it is contaminated?

Now these hydrocarbons may be natural, but when released into the atmosphere they can possibly contribute to the so-called man-made climate changing catastrophic event wave that everyone is riding.

The bridge abutments can be constructed from dredging material and high-rise excavations which already have environmental approval.
